Two Empty Glasses

 

You might think that as the glasses are empty,

That this poem is for sorrow,

This poem is that of friendship and hope,

Of love and trials that only a husband and wife could know,

For these cups are empty,

So that your love can fill them,

As on this day you are joining together,

So stand by each other in times of sickness,

An to hold hands in times of sorrow,

To stand strong against each other’s foes,

And to live a beautiful life as a family,

From this day your cups will fill,

With many shared experiences,

As the river time flows on.

 

I wish that your glasses may bubble over with pure happiness.
